the The United Nations apologized After staff took footage underneath Taliban flags throughout a go to to Afghanistan.
“We’re conscious of this picture, which was taken whereas the Deputy Secretary-Normal met with the de facto leaders in Afghanistan,” Stéphane Dujarric, a spokesman for the UN Secretary-Normal, informed Fox Information Digital. Her guards took her to that assembly they usually had been ready subsequent door.
“The picture ought to by no means have been taken,” Dujarric careworn. “It was a mistake and we apologize for it.”
The photographs first appeared on social media Thursday evening, which present United Nations workers in Kabul Take an image underneath the Taliban flags.

Deputy Secretary-Normal Amina Mohammed, the highest UN official, visited Afghanistan in an effort to handle issues about ladies’s rights within the nation – specifically Entry to increased training and restrictions on ladies within the office.
The delegation is the biggest group of officers to go to the nation because the Taliban took energy in 2021.
Mohammed started speaking to senior Taliban leaders to steer them to reverse course on the restrictions that had been imposed endangering humanitarian operations The place ladies can’t take part, in response to the BBC.

Ali Maysam Nazari, head of overseas relations for the Afghan Nationwide Resistance Entrance, revealed the photographs, describing them as “insensitive”.
“United Nations personnel in Kabul taking a photograph with the flag of a terrorist group calls into query the neutrality and integrity of the United Nations,” Nazari wrote. “We ask António Guterres to research this matter and to forestall UNAMA information from such insensitive actions that might tarnish its repute.”

Nazari informed Fox Information Digital individually that the pictures had been “unlucky” and reiterated issues in regards to the UN’s impartiality and integrity.
“This comes at a time when Taliban terrorists are permitting Afghanistan to develop into a middle of worldwide terrorism and growing their oppression of residents, particularly ladies,” Nazari stated. “Such actions make us query the impartiality and integrity of the United Nations in Afghanistan, and we ask Secretary-Normal Guterres to kindly examine this matter and forestall any biased transfer by United Nations personnel visiting Afghanistan sooner or later.”

Suhail ShaheenThe Taliban’s chosen consultant to the United Nations and former Taliban spokesman informed Fox Information Digital that the phrases on the Taliban’s flag belong to “Muslims around the globe.”

Shaheen stated, “The phrases written on the white material are phrases that Muslims around the globe imagine in, which means there isn’t a god however God, and Muhammad, could God bless him and grant him peace, is the Messenger of God.” “It belongs to all Muslims, not one nation or one authorities.”
He added, “Anybody who doesn’t imagine in this isn’t referred to as a Muslim or says one thing in opposition to it’s committing blasphemy.”

The UN delegation met with performing Overseas Minister Amir Khan Mottaki, who careworn the necessity for worldwide recognition to assist empower the federal government, together with lifting sanctions that restrict authorities funding.
